Fontenille Pataud, a high-end manufacturer of fine cutlery since 1929, is based in Thiers, France. All work steps are carried out by hand by one cutler.

The Laguiole NATURE knife combines the best of old and new. The traditional elegance of a Laguiole knife has been updated with a smooth-running blade locking system. It is easy to use, beautiful to look at and superior in performance. The backlock at the end of the handle allows the knife to be closed gently.

The 12 cm long handle was made from fossilised blue mammoth ivory. This special colour is very rare and expensive. The material comes from the Siberian permafrost. The bee and back spring are forged from one piece. The back spring is decorated with a particularly fine engraving by hand. The bee is just as beautifully crafted..

The item comes with a handmade leather sheath and a numbered manufactory certificate.

Handle: 12 cm
Handle scales: fossil blue mammto ivory 
Blade steel: 14C28N stainless sandvik
bolsters: shiny finish
Blade length: 10 cm

Knife length opened 22 cm

Weight: 113 grams

Resort: spring and bee forged from one piece, decorated by hand
Back-Lock, 3 mm thick stainless steel 100C6
opened with two hands
Delivery includes: leather sheath, certificate from the manufacturer

Handcrafted in the workshop of FONTENILLE PATAUD/France
All operations are carried out by one cutler.
Knife designed with Robert Beillonnet, M.O.F (Meilleur Ouvrier de France)

Fontenille Pataud -  Thiers

Since 1929, FONTENILLE PATAUD has specialised in the manufacture of very high-quality cutlery and tableware. Some models can still be seen today in the cutlery museum in Thiers. The forge can look back on almost a century of expertise in knife manufacturing. Tradition and outstanding quality are the guiding principles. More quality, less quantity - production should follow all the rules of the art.
